[0022]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ing and embodiment, the present invention will be further described:

[0023] The instrument used in this embodiment is a Varian 500MHz nuclear magnetic resonance spectrometer, and the sample is butyl methacrylate. The pulse sequence used is as figure 1 shown. The operation steps are as follows:

[0024] 1) Sample injection: put a certain amount of butyl methacrylate sample (about 0.55mL) into the NMR spectrometer.

[0025] 2) RF pulse width measurement: use the one-dimensional proton spectrum sequence (SPULS) that comes with the spectrometer to measure the non-selective 90° frequency pulse width of the sample to be 14.35 μs, obtain the formant distribution and spectral width information, and set the The center of the spectrum is the pulse excitation center.

Abstract

The invention relates to a method for obtaining a nuclear magnetic resonance two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um. The method comprises the following steps: putting a to-be-tested sample into a nuclear magnetic tube and conveying the nuclear magnetic tube loaded with the to-be-tested sample into a detection chamber of a magnetic resonance spectrometer; invoking a conventional one-dimensional hydrogen spectrum pulse sequence to acquire a one-dimensional hydrogen spectrum, obtaining signal peak distribution and spectrum width information, and measuring the non-selective 90-degree radio frequency pulse width; inputting a compiled two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um pulse sequence into the nuclear magnetic resonance spectrometer, opening a chiro pulse weak selection layer gradient combination module and a two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um pulse sequence sampling module of the two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um pulse sequence; setting two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um pulse sequence experiment parameters, inspecting that the experiment parameters are set correctly, and then executing data sampling; after the completion of data sampling, performing corresponding data splicing and two-dimensional Fourier transform to obtain a two-dimensional frequency spectrum containing J coupling information and chemical displacement information; performing two-dimensional phase-sensitive treatment on the obtained two-dimensional frequency spectrum to obtain the two-dimensional phase-sensitive J spectrum.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R, Nuclear Magnetic Resonance) spectroscopy detection method, in particular to a method for obtaining a two-dimensional phase-sensitive J-spectrum of nuclear magnetic resonance through simple pulse sequence design and data post-processing. Background technique [0002] NMR two-dimensional J spectroscopy (2D J spectroscopy) can realize the separation of J-coupling information and chemical shift information and display these two kinds of information in two spectral dimensions, which is helpful for the identification of peak-crowded compounds in one-dimensional spectra. Identify and assign peaks to simplify spectral analysis. The conventional two-dimensional J spectrum method is affected by the phase modulation of the indirect dimension evolution period and the direct dimension sampling period, so that the final two-dimensional J spectrum peaks are often subject to phase distortion in two dimensions...
